What is happening with Oil? a lecture by Dr Alister Hamilton

This event Will Be On youtube 2008: Oil at $147 / barrel 2015: Oil at $30 / barrel a public meeting to discuss the drivers for this rollercoaster and the impacts now and in the future. With Dr Alister Hamilton Register at https://oil25may.eventbrite.co.uk/ Dr Alister Hamilton, member of Transition Edinburgh, avid watcher of Peak Oil scenarios and Senior Lecturer in the University of Edinburgh School of Engineering will share his latest analysis of the data and the trends. Share your ideas too in a wide-ranging discussion on what all this means. The Ponzi Fracking schemes in the USA have depressed prices - but for how long? What does the current global glut mean for Peak Oil / Oil Depletion? What is really happening with OPEC and the Saudi super oil ministry? Will the transition to renewables - wind and solar - really cut demand? What is likely impact of electric vehicles on demand for oil? Would Unconventional Gas extracted from mainland Britain really be cheap? Mary Church, Head of Campaigns for Friends of the Earth Scotland, will respond and draw out the key issues to watch. Red Road Flats Demolition RED ALERT DANGER DANGER Covering the controversial demolition of the Red Road Flats

ALSO here for protesters live stream within the danger zone http://livestre.am/5dlJI Highly contentious issue with many locals against the blowing up of these 6 flats at once and want them brought down floor by floor. The flats could still contain asbestos; they are very close to residential areas including a nursery and there is worry about water and gas pipes being burst. BBC Bias Peaceful Protest #2 Around 1:30 - 3:30pm BBC Bias Peaceful Protest #2 - The People's Voice!

BBC Bias Peaceful Protest #2 - The People's Voice! Sunday, June 29 at 1:30pm - 3:30pm BBC Scotland Studios, Pacific Quay G51 1 Glasgow, United Kingdom This is a protest against bias from the self-proclaimed “impartial” BBC. The most important issue we need to highlight is the repeated omission of relevant facts, information & answers that has kept Scotland in the dark about the real independence debate. The BBC’s coverage is ruining the run up to the biggest decision in our history. People are suitably sickened by the BBC & other mainstream media and their one sided conveyor belt of scare stories portrayed against our economic prospects, EU membership and the currency of an independent Scotland. Sometimes the bias is not in what they do cover but what they don't cover in their news & current affairs programmes. Specific examples of bias that concerns us are as follows: Make up of Question Time panels. Irish & Luxembourg EU ministers views misrepresented. UKIP promotion during EU elections. University of the West of Scotland report on bias on evening news programmes (BBC & STV) University of the West of Scotland report on bias on Radio Scotland Good Morning Scotland show The BBC's membership of the CBI which opposes independence and even tried to become an official member of the no campaign until a U turn after a mass cancellation of membership by Scottish companies. Different styles of questioning for Yes/No including more frequent interruptions from interviewers.
